ANALISIS NILAI TAMBAH PENGOLAHAN KOPI ARABIKA KINTAMANIBANGLI

Coffee is one of the main commodity than 40 national commodities and is the competitive commodities in Bali. Bangli Regency are the regency with the highest total arabica coffee production in Bali with total production of 2.476,541 tons. Of the four district in Bangli, the district of Kintamani has the highest arabica coffee production amounted to 2.314 tons. The role of government policy in the increased development of plantations not only to increase production but is more geared to increasing value added . The added value gained from the development of processed products are much higher when compared to primary products. This study aims to determine the added value of the processing of arabica coffee in any processed products. This research was conducted in the district of Kintamani, Bangli Regency in March until April 2016. Selected respondent, namely 15 units of processing in the area of Kintamani. The analysis used analysis of the value-added method Hayami of processing Hs coffee, Ose coffee and coffee powder. Advantages of this method is the ease of use and provide comprehensive information for businesses and investors.  The results showed that the added value obtained from processing Hs coffee Rp. 9.918 / kg, Ose coffee generated added value Rp. 40.749 / kg and coffee powder obtain added value Rp. 118.057 / kg.
